The Call of the Wild, written by Jack London, is a timeless classic that has captivated readers of all ages with its thrilling tale of adventure, survival, and self-discovery. The story follows Buck, a St. Bernard-Scotch Shepherd dog, as he navigates the harsh realities of the Yukon during the Klondike Gold Rush.
